Duke and North Carolina face off today in the ACC tournament semifinals at the Spectrum Center in Charlotte, North Carolina. The game starts at 7 p.m. Eastern and will be broadcast live on ESPN. Duke, the top seed, is coming off a win against Georgia Tech but may be without freshman Cooper Flagg due to an ankle injury. North Carolina, the fifth seed, won against Wake Forest and has been performing well recently.
